Losing weight with pol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) can be challenging, but it's not impossible. A combination of dietary modifications, regular exercise, and lifestyle changes can help manage symptoms and promote weight loss. Focus on a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ains, while limiting refined sugars and carbohydrates. Incorporating regular physical activity, such as cardio and strength training exercises, can aid in burning calories and improving insulin sensitivity. Additionally, managing stress levels, getting adequate sleep, and seeking support from healthcare professionals or support groups can further support weight loss efforts in individuals with PCOS. With dedication and persistence, it's possible to achieve a healthier weight and manage PCOS symptoms effectively.
